Output 0c422515354572cb9305e1cf2d900e83b4d6e70e19d326f91c57c903d4a67994:0

value
1831932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73beb29650eb5392483e4eaedc986267aaa2a867 OP_EQUAL
address
3CF25WK9vMZe7wSPJ32PApXuXNUMWXbMbe
transaction
0c422515354572cb9305e1cf2d900e83b4d6e70e19d326f91c57c903d4a67994
confirmations
373271
spent
true